AI-Powered Excel Assistant
Are you tired of repeating the same Excel tasks day after day? Manual data formatting, report generation, and repetitive calculations can consume hours of your workweek. This beginner-friendly Excel tutorial will teach you how to automate your workflow using macros—without needing any programming knowledge. By following this guide, you'll learn how to record and run simple Excel macros that save time and reduce errors in your spreadsheets.
Excel macros are automated sequences of commands that perform specific tasks in your spreadsheets. Think of them as digital assistants that can replicate your actions with perfect accuracy every time. For business users, mastering Excel automation means transforming tedious manual processes into one-click operations. Whether you're preparing weekly reports, cleaning data, or formatting documents, macros can cut your processing time by up to 90% while eliminating human error.
Follow these five simple steps to create your first Excel macro:
Go to File > Options > Customize Ribbon. Check the "Developer" box in the right column and click OK. This gives you access to Excel's macro tools.
Set up your data exactly how you want the macro to find it. Macros record your actions, so starting conditions matter.
Click the Developer tab > Record Macro. Name your macro (no spaces), assign a shortcut key if desired, and choose where to store it. Click OK and perform your tasks normally.
Return to the Developer tab and click "Stop Recording." Your actions are now saved as a reproducible macro.
Press your assigned shortcut key or go to Developer > Macros, select your macro, and click Run. Watch Excel automate your workflow instantly.
Once comfortable with basic recording, enhance your Excel automation skills with these professional techniques:
Use Relative References when recording to make your macros adaptable to different data positions. This option appears in the Developer tab during recording.
Name Macros Clearly using descriptive names like "FormatMonthlyReport" rather than "Macro1." This makes management easier as your library grows.
Add Error Handling by including simple checks before critical actions. For example, verify a specific column exists before attempting to format it.
Excel macros solve common business problems efficiently:
Beginners often encounter these challenges when starting with Excel automation:
This usually happens because you recorded with absolute references. Re-record using relative references or edit the macro code to make it more flexible.
Your starting conditions likely differ from when you recorded. Ensure your data structure matches the recording environment or add simple checks to your macro.
Some organizations disable this by default. Check with your IT department or access macro settings through File > Options > Trust Center > Trust Center Settings > Macro Settings.
After mastering basic recording, consider these next steps in your Excel automation journey:
While recording macros is powerful, sometimes you need more sophisticated automation. ExcelGPT's AI capabilities can help you:
Generate custom macro code for complex tasks beyond simple recording. Just describe what you want to automate, and ExcelGPT provides ready-to-use VBA code.
Debug existing macros by explaining errors and suggesting fixes in plain language. No more struggling with cryptic error messages.
Optimize recorded macros by analyzing your code and suggesting improvements for better performance and reliability.
Excel macros offer one of the most accessible entry points into spreadsheet automation. By following these five simple steps, you can begin transforming repetitive tasks into automated processes that save time and improve accuracy. Start with simple recordings of your most frequent actions, practice regularly, and gradually explore more advanced techniques. Remember that consistent small automations often deliver greater cumulative benefits than attempting complex solutions immediately. Your journey toward excel mastery begins with hitting that record button.
Learn to automate repetitive Excel tasks using macros without coding knowledge. This hands-on tutorial builds confidence through practical examples, helping beginners master automation skills for career advancement and productivity gains.
Master Excel automation through hands-on macro training. Build confidence with step-by-step instructions, practical examples, and real-world applications that enhance productivity and career skills.
Learn to automate repetitive Excel tasks through hands-on macro recording. This tutorial builds confidence with practical examples, helping beginners master automation skills for career advancement and daily productivity.